Abstract

A communications device includes an antenna including a radiator and a ground. A NFC circuit and the radiator are coupled at a first node; a non-NFC circuit and the radiator are coupled at a second node by using a non-NFC feeding path, the non-NFC feeding path includes two capacitors with different capacitances. The radiator forms a first part between the first node and the second node. The radiator includes a second part, one end of the second part is coupled to the ground, and the other end is connected to the first part. An electrical length of the second part is less than a quarter wavelength corresponding to a resonance frequency of a low frequency signal, and the electrical length of the second part is greater than an electrical length of the first part. The radiator includes a third part from the first node to an endpoint of the radiator.
